Pet s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a pet sitter in Winesburg on Rover as of Aug 2025 was about $20 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A pet s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your pet’s needs.
As of Aug 2025, there are 65 pet sitters in Winesburg.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ect pet sitter near you. As a reminder, pet s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your pet’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ple pet sitters about your booking. Typically, 88% of Winesburg pet sitters respond in under an hour.
Pet sitters with repeat customers have an average of 7 repeat clients. Experience can vary from pet sitter to pet s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are pet sitters in Winesburg.
